When someone says a console is still not maxed out that doesn't mean past games didn't take the full use of a console's hardware but developers with time gets better programing with that hardware.

In my mind it's something like playing Iracing. I have the exact same car as everyone else and pushing the car around the corners as hard as I can yet more experience racers will pass me especially when I first started Iracing. At first, it was hard to believe how fast some racers were but with more practice I slowly started making better lap times.

Just like in sim racing there is a limit of what a hardware (car) can do. No matter how good of a driver you are you will never beat F1 car with a Honda Civic. PS3 GPU will never be able to run like the newer PC card: XFX-ATI Radeon HD 5850.
